HOW YOU CAN ENHANCE A PAPER MINECRAFT SERVER

How you can Enhance a Paper Minecraft Server

How you can Enhance a Paper Minecraft Server

Blog Article

Optimizing a Paper Minecraft server is important for ensuring easy gameplay and a greater user expertise. Correct optimization lowers lag, improves performance, and improves General server security. This manual will wander you through the finest tactics to optimize your Paper Minecraft server.


Select the Ideal Internet hosting System


The foundation of a effectively-optimized server begins with the right internet hosting plan. Be sure that your server has sufficient RAM, CPU, and storage to manage the amount of players as well as plugins you plan to work with. Overloading your server with a lot of gamers or plugins on inadequate components may lead to functionality challenges. Always choose a web hosting system that satisfies or exceeds your server's prerequisites.


Regulate Server Configuration Data files





Tweaking your server's configuration documents is actually a crucial phase in optimization. Start with the spigot.yml and paper.yml data files, which Command lots of the server's overall performance options. Reduce the look at-length in spigot.yml to lower the volume of chunks loaded close to each participant. This easy improve can appreciably decrease server load and boost efficiency.


Enhance Plugins and take away Unneeded Types


Plugins can enormously effects server efficiency, especially if They can be badly coded or useful resource-intensive. Routinely audit your plugins and take away any that are not important to your server's Procedure. On top of that, make sure that all of your plugins are up-to-day, as newer variations frequently consist of overall performance enhancements and bug fixes.


Utilize a Lag Monitoring Plugin


Setting up a lag monitoring plugin can assist you identify and deal with effectiveness issues rapidly. Plugins like Spark or Timings can provide detailed reports on what exactly is leading to lag in your server. By examining these studies, you will take focused steps to resolve problems and improve server efficiency.


Allocate Adequate Assets to Java


Paper Minecraft servers operate on Java, so allocating enough resources to your Java Virtual Device (JVM) is vital. Use flags like -Xms and -Xmx to established the Preliminary and maximum heap sizing, guaranteeing your server has adequate memory to operate efficiently. Moreover, consider using rubbish collection optimizations for instance G1GC to handle memory extra proficiently.


Regularly Update Paper and Plugins


Keeping your server software package up-to-date is essential for optimization. Updates to Paper and plugins often incorporate performance enhancements and safety patches. Routinely look for updates and implement them to guarantee your server Added benefits from the most recent advancements.


Optimize Entire world Technology and Redstone





Planet technology and redstone mechanics are sometimes the biggest culprits in leading to server lag. Enhance world generation by pre-making chunks in the world utilizing equipment like WorldBorder. This lowers the pressure to the server when new parts are explored. For redstone, persuade gamers to employ more simple circuits and Restrict using advanced redstone contraptions that could potentially cause substantial lag get more information.


Make use of a Articles Shipping Network (CDN) for Resource Packs


In case your server utilizes custom useful resource packs, consider using a Material Delivery Community (CDN) to host these documents. A CDN can reduce the load on the server by offloading the bandwidth necessary to deliver useful resource packs to players. This don't just quickens obtain occasions but additionally frees up server resources for gameplay.


Keep track of Server Overall performance Constantly


Lastly, steady monitoring of one's server's efficiency is crucial. Use tools like htop or Atop on Linux units to control CPU and memory utilization. Normal checking means that you can discover and resolve difficulties ahead of they influence gameplay.


Summary


Optimizing a Paper Minecraft server requires a mix of appropriate components variety, careful configuration, and standard maintenance. By adhering to these most effective methods, you could be certain that your server operates smoothly, offering a lag-absolutely free encounter for all players. Typical updates, checking, and useful resource management are important to keeping optimum functionality eventually.

Report this page